原文:表現層 FreeMarker與JSP

在java領域,表現層技術主要有三種:jsp freemarker velocity。jsp是大家最熟悉的技術優點: 功能強大,可以寫java代碼 支持jsp標簽 jsp tag 支持表達式語言 el 官方標准,用戶群廣,豐富的第三方jsp標簽庫 性能良好。jsp編譯成class文件執行,有很好的性能表現缺點:jsp沒有明顯缺點,非要挑點骨頭那就是,由於可以編寫java代碼,如使用不當容易破壞mv ...

2017-03-31 10:48 1 1654 推薦指數:

查看詳情

表現模式-MVC

在前面簡述了從服務到數據參見架構設計目錄。剩下了表現,一個再好的中間層表現也必須有一個用戶界面,提供和用戶交互,將用戶行為輸入轉化為系統操作,進入后台邏輯。在當下RAD(快速應用開發)工具的支持下,我們可以比較快速的完成UI設計,RAD追求所見即所得的快速反饋,快速應用。表現 ...

Sat Jul 07 23:02:00 CST 2012 5 8127
freemarkerjsp的比較

1.共享變量 FreeMarker 的共享變量是我最喜歡的“隱藏”功能之一。此功能可以讓你設置自動添加到所有模板的值。 例如,可以設置應用程序的名稱作為共享變量 ...

Sat Nov 11 21:24:00 CST 2017 0 1594
結構HTML + 表現CSS

結構HTML + 表現CSS 一、HTML5 超文本標記語言 什么是HTML5 用於取代1999年所定制的HTML4.01和XHTML1.0標准的html標准版本 強化Web網頁的表現性能,其次追加了本地數據庫等Web應用 ...

Fri Mar 01 16:11:00 CST 2019 0 698
java三架構:持久、業務表現

一、 java三架構 業務(邏輯、service) 采用事務腳本模式。將一個業務中所有的操作封裝成一個方法,同時保證方法中所有的數據庫更新操作,即保證同時成功或同時失敗。避免部分成功部分失敗引起的數據混亂操作。 表現JSP) 采用MVC模式。 M稱為模型,也就是實體類。用於數據 ...

Sun Nov 07 04:22:00 CST 2021 0 2586
表現的設計(一)——常用的模式、Json與DTO

上幾篇博文介紹了 業務邏輯和數據訪問,我認為寫博文的作用主要是向業界的讀者交流一種思想,點到為止,至於學習架構設計,通過幾篇博文是講不清楚的,還需要【基礎】扎實的情況下,【反復】研究【權威】的書籍。 你會發現我寫隨筆的特點就是喜歡單一,講NHibernate就絕不會把easyui參合 ...

Mon Aug 26 09:32:00 CST 2013 2 4700
java三架構:持久、業務表現的理解

https://blog.csdn.net/ljf_study/article/details/64443653 SSH:Struts(表示)+Spring(業務)+Hibernate(持久) Struts:Struts是一個表示框架,主要作用是界面展示,接收請求,分發請求 ...

Thu Mar 14 18:26:00 CST 2019 2 15568
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M